How A New Garage Door Adds Home Value

Add Curb Appeal & Value

The best home renovation projects should enhance your house’s beauty, functionality, and value. You can do all three when you add or replace a garage door. Investing in a new garage door not only boosts the curb appeal of your house, but it also yields the highest return on investment (ROI) of any home renovation project.

Home remodeling experts say the potential ROI on replacing a garage door is around 93%. Spending $3,000 to install or replace a garage door can raise your home’s overall resale price by approximately $2,790.

Compared to other home renovation projects, you come out considerably ahead. A typical kitchen remodel usually has a 72% ROI. A roof replacement is only a 60% ROI. With a new garage door, you’ll recover the majority of the cost of the project and add significant value to your home in the process.

1) Enhanced Curb Appeal

A new garage door can make your overall home look nicer when you choose the right materials and style. You can select from various materials such as steel, fiberglass, wood, and imitation wood to best match your home’s look and often get your door in a wide range of colors. You can match the color of your home or look for something more complementary.

Arched windows, doors, and other features can also add extra touches of class where needed. Ideally, your garage door’s style should match the rest of your home. A swinging steel garage door with decorative handles and iron hinges might look best for a Colonial or Victorian house. If you have a Craftsman home, double-hung wood windows will work well. For a modern or contemporary home, you may want to consider pebble glass windows and stained wood.

3) Energy-Efficient Insulation

Many garage doors can come with insulation now and keep cool air out in winter and in during the summer. Attached garages benefit especially well from insulated garage doors. Look for garage doors with weatherstripping and a high R-value. A well-insulated door also decreases outside noise, making your garage and home quieter.

4) Safety and Security

You, your loved ones, and all prospective buyers place a high value on a garage door that can keep a home secure. Many modern garage doors come with photosensors as safety measures, preventing your door from shutting when something or someone blocks its path. The most recent models of garage door openers also include security features like rotating security codes that change each time the garage door is opened, aiding in deterring burglars. Even better, you can get updates on your devices and control your garage door remotely.

How Long Should My Garage Door Last?

As all homeowners know, everything in a home needs to be replaced at one point or another, be it a water heater, furnace, roof, or garage door.

Several factors determine the lifespan of a garage door. Weather, regular maintenance, and frequency of use can all have an effect. That said, a typical garage door should reliably last anywhere between 15 and 30 years,

The type and brand you select will also have an impact on the lifespan of your garage door. Ideally, you want a door made of the best materials available to you and one installed by professionals and possibly has a service contract attached.
